Termites can damage framing, trim, and other wood parts without making much noise at first. In Nambe, irrigation and damp soil raise the risk because moisture lets termite activity last longer around foundations and wood features. That hidden feeding can weaken parts of a home before anyone sees clear signs.
Pencil-thin mud tunnels running along the foundation or basement walls
Wood that sounds hollow when tapped, indicating internal gallery damage
Piles of translucent wings near windowsills or light fixtures after a swarm

A termite visit starts with a close look at wood-to-soil contact, baseboards, crawl spaces, mud tubes, and any area where moisture collects. The technician checks for active feeding, past damage, and entry points around the foundation and nearby outbuildings. Treatment can include soil trenching, targeted application around the structure, and baiting where the pest pattern calls for it. The goal is to stop the colony’s access to the wood and reduce the chance of new feeding.
After treatment, the most important result is that termite activity stops or drops as the colony loses access to the structure. Some homes need monitoring or follow-up checks, especially when irrigation or soil moisture stays high. You may still see signs of old damage, but the active pressure should decline as the treatment takes hold. That gives you a better path to a pest-free home.

Nambe's high-desert setting does not remove termite risk when water from irrigation, landscaping, or crawl space moisture keeps wood damp. Scattered homes and rural structures in Santa Fe County often have sheds, porches, and older wood features that sit close to soil, which can give termites easier access. The biggest concern is not broad city density, but the small wet pockets around a property that stay active through warm seasons. A focused termite plan looks for those spots so the home stays protected where the risk actually starts.
